You are viewing a plain text version of this content. The canonical link for it is here.
Posted to users@subversion.apache.org by Mike Reedell <mi...@reedell.com> on 2006/03/14 20:56:02 UTC

Error making swig-py

All,

My system is SuSE Ent. Linux 8, kernel 2.4.21, GCC 3.2.2.

I've built Python 2.4.2 from source, SWIG 1.3.24 from source, and  
subversion 1.3.0 from source, but the compilation of the swig-python  
bindings fails with the following messages:

subversion/bindings/swig/python/svn_client.c:19386: warning: (near  
initialization for `_swigt__p_svn_txdelta_window_t[0]')
subversion/bindings/swig/python/svn_client.c:19386: warning: excess  
elements in struct initializer
subversion/bindings/swig/python/svn_client.c:19386: warning: (near  
initialization for `_swigt__p_svn_txdelta_window_t[1]')
subversion/bindings/swig/python/svn_client.c:19386: warning: excess  
elements in struct initializer
subversion/bindings/swig/python/svn_client.c:19386: warning: (near  
initialization for `_swigt__p_svn_txdelta_window_t[1]')
subversion/bindings/swig/python/svn_client.c:19386: warning: excess  
elements in struct initializer
subversion/bindings/swig/python/svn_client.c:19386: warning: (near  
initialization for `_swigt__p_svn_txdelta_window_t[2]')
subversion/bindings/swig/python/svn_client.c:19386: warning: excess  
elements in struct initializer
subversion/bindings/swig/python/svn_client.c:19386: warning: (near  
initialization for `_swigt__p_svn_txdelta_window_t[2]')
subversion/bindings/swig/python/svn_client.c:19517: warning: function  
declaration isn't a prototype
subversion/bindings/swig/python/svn_client.c: In function  
`SWIG_Python_LookupTypePointer':
subversion/bindings/swig/python/svn_client.c:19783: warning: implicit  
declaration of function `SWIG_Python_GetTypeListHandle'
subversion/bindings/swig/python/svn_client.c:19783: warning:  
assignment makes pointer from integer without a cast
make: *** [subversion/bindings/swig/python/svn_client.lo] Error 1

This represents the tail end of the output and there's more output  
than anyone would care to see.  I've tried this scenario multiple  
times, removing all compiled libraries in /usr/local/lib to ensure  
clean compiles, but nothing seems to work.  Any guidance is greatly  
appreciated.

-Mike

---------------------------------------------------------------------
To unsubscribe, e-mail: users-unsubscribe@subversion.tigris.org
For additional commands, e-mail: users-help@subversion.tigris.org